Προγραμματισμός

* Γνώση Υπολογιστών >> Προγραμματισμός >> Visual Βασικά Προγραμματισμός

Πώς να Ελέγξτε για Στηλοθέτης σε VBA

Αργά ή γρήγορα θα τρέξει σε μια μεταβλητή String όπου θα πρέπει να ελέγξετε κάθε χαρακτήρα και να εντοπίσει μια καρτέλα , όταν βρήκε τη χρήση της Visual Basic for Applications ( VBA ) . Στην VBA μπορείτε να χρησιμοποιήσετε τη λειτουργία " Χρ " με τον κωδικό χαρακτήρα ANSI για να προσδιοριστεί αν ο χαρακτήρας είναι μια καρτέλα . Ο κωδικός είναι ένας αριθμός που προσδιορίζει ένα χαρακτήρα, όπως μια καρτέλα. Ένα « vbTab " μπορεί επίσης να χρησιμοποιηθεί σε VB να προσθέσετε καρτέλες σε μια μεταβλητή συμβολοσειράς . Οδηγίες
Η 1

Δημιουργία τέσσερις μεταβλητές που θα χρησιμοποιήσετε για να ελέγξετε για ένα χαρακτήρα tab πληκτρολογώντας τον ακόλουθο κώδικα VBA :

Dim tabString Όπως String Dim

χαρα Όπως String

Dim μήκος As Integer

Dim xCntr As Integer 2

Προσθέστε ένα string με μια καρτέλα με το " tabString " μεταβλητή με την προσθήκη του παρακάτω κώδικα :

tabString = " καλό " και vbTab & " πρωί"
εικόνων 3

Αποκτήστε το μήκος της συμβολοσειράς πληκτρολογώντας τα ακόλουθα :

μήκος = Len ( tabString )
Η 4

Loop μέσα από κάθε χαρακτήρα της συμβολοσειράς και ελέγξτε για το χαρακτήρα χρησιμοποιώντας την καρτέλα " ( 9 ) Χρ " λειτουργία με την προσθήκη του παρακάτω κώδικα VBA :

χαρακτήρας = Αριστερά ( tabString , 1 )

Για xCntr = 0 Για μήκος - 1

tabString = Δεξιά ( tabString , Len ( tabString ) - 1 )

Αν char = Chr ( 9 ) στη συνέχεια

MsgBox " Αριθμός ευρετηρίου " & xCntr & "είναι μια καρτέλα στο String . "

Συναφής σύστασή

Πνευματικά δικαιώματα © Γνώση Υπολογιστών Όλα τα δικαιώματα κατοχυρωμένα